What is hiccups?

Hiccup is involuntary contraction of the diaphragm. Diaphragm
is a muscle septum of the internal skeletal muscle,
which separates the chest cavity from the abdominal. When the dog inhales,
the diaphragm shrinks and moves down, freeing up more space in
chest cavity for the expansion of the lungs. When the dog exhales,
the diaphragm relaxes and rises back into the chest cavity.
Usually the movements of the diaphragm are smooth and correct, but
sometimes muscle spasm happens, which we call hiccups.

What causes hiccups in dogs?

There are several reasons that lead to
hiccups in puppies. So, hiccups can cause:

– Nervous irritation of the diaphragm.

– Rapid absorption of food when the dog eats in large chunks,
ingesting a lot of excess air.

– A diet that contains a small amount of liquid food.

– Binge eating.

– High content in food seasonings (pepper, cumin, etc.).

– In case of insufficient use of plain drinking water.

– Hypothermia – general hypothermia (especially in dog breeds without
wool and shorthair, at a young age aggravated).

– High continuous physical activity – running,
jumps.

– Swallowing a foreign object by the puppy.

– Violations of the cardiovascular system.

– Violations of the nervous system.

– Defeat helminths.

– Asthma or other respiratory diseases.

– Excitement, emotions and stress that affect the frequency
breathing.

Why puppy hiccups: possible diseases

Usually a hiccup puppy is completely healthy and normal.
develops. However, hiccups can also manifest as
a symptom of a more serious health problem. Important to draw
attention to its duration. Normal rate is considered
time from several minutes to an hour. However, if the puppy hiccups more
for a long time – it is recommended to contact a veterinarian.
The veterinarian should examine the dog and establish a diagnosis. It is important to know
symptoms that may accompany hiccups and testify about
other diseases.

– Common symptoms of heart disease in puppies: cough,
difficulty breathing, any changes in behavior, loss of appetite,
weight loss or vice versa weight gain, general weakness, and sometimes
and fainting, anxiety, desire for solitude.

– Common symptoms of respiratory illness in puppies: cough and
hiccups along with sudden changes in dog breathing are
important signs, including dehydration, loud and severe
breathing, runny nose, sneezing, lethargy and anxiety.

– Common symptoms of gastrointestinal diseases in puppies: vomiting,
diarrhea, bloating, loss of appetite, discomfort, constipation. Everything
this may begin with hiccups.

– Common symptoms of intestinal worms in puppies: vomiting, diarrhea,
lethargy, black stools, worms in vomit or feces. Hiccups
may precede vomiting.

Although hiccups are in most cases absolutely
harmless to a puppy if you notice any of the listed
above symptoms, you should schedule a visit to the veterinary
the doctor.

How to ease and stop hiccups in a puppy?

How to help your pet to get rid of hiccups? And is it possible
this? Fortunately, there are several ways you can
try to stop the hiccups, depending on the reasons for her
occurrence. The main idea of ​​all the ways is to calm the dog.
In addition, you should also keep calm, because your
puppy can feel your excitement and it will be difficult
calm down.

– You can try to get your puppy to drink a little
water. It often works in humans.

– If a hiccup appears after your dog eats, you
need to observe the process of eating. Puppy can
grab food too greedily and much, quickly, without stopping to

– Massaging the stomach can be a great way to deal with
hiccups Put the puppy in a comfortable position and slowly
Massage the belly to relax the pet and rid it of
muscle spasms. This method also works if your puppy
excited

– Another way is to put the puppy on its back and hold its paws
with two hands vertically for a few minutes.

– It is important to distract the puppy. Do not let your pet stay
focused on hiccups. Start playing with him, it’s not only
will distract from an unpleasant situation, but also will help to quickly get rid of
spasms.

– Chlorpromazine and haloperidol are two drugs that can
be appointed by a veterinarian for a completely healthy dogs that
for some reason they hiccup too often, for a long time or
can’t stop hiccups at all. They are intended to
help the diaphragm to relax and stop shrinking.

– If the cause of hiccups is hypothermia, of course
Needless to say, you have to do something to help your dog.
get warm. You can use a blanket or heat your own.
body to regulate its temperature until hiccups
stop.
